U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_KEY = "ui_settings:settings_dict"
U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_TTL = 600  # 10 minutes


async def get_ui_settings_cached() -> Dict[str, Any]:
    """
    Return the persisted UI settings dict, using DualCache for reads.

    Cache hit  → return cached dict immediately.
    Cache miss → read from DB, populate cache, return dict.
    """
    from litellm.proxy.proxy_server import prisma_client, user_api_key_cache

    # 1. Try cache
    cached = await user_api_key_cache.async_get_cache(key=U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_KEY)
    if cached is not None and isinstance(cached, dict):
        return cached

    # 2. Fallback to DB
    if prisma_client is None:
        return {}

    db_record = await prisma_client.db.litellm_uisettings.find_unique(
        where={"id": "ui_settings"}
    )
    ui_settings: Dict[str, Any] = {}
    if db_record and db_record.ui_settings:
        raw = db_record.ui_settings
        ui_settings = json.loads(raw) if isinstance(raw, str) else dict(raw)

    # Sanitize
    ui_settings = {
        k: v for k, v in ui_settings.items() if k in ALLOWED_UI_SETTINGS_FIELDS
    }

    # 3. Populate cache with TTL
    await user_api_key_cache.async_set_cache(
        key=U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_KEY, value=ui_settings, ttl=U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_TTL
    )

    return ui_settings

@router.patch(
    "/update/ui_settings",
    tags=["UI Settings"],
    dependencies=[Depends(user_api_key_auth)],
)
async def update_ui_settings(
    settings: UISettings, user_api_key_dict: UserAPIKeyAuth = Depends(user_api_key_auth)
):
    """
    Update UI-specific configuration flags.
    Only proxy admins are allowed to modify these settings.
    """
    from litellm.proxy.proxy_server import prisma_client, store_model_in_db

    if user_api_key_dict.user_role != LitellmUserRoles.PROXY_ADMIN: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=403, detail="Only proxy admins can update UI settings."
        )

    if prisma_client is None: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=500,
            detail={"error": "Database not connected. Please connect a database."},
        )

    if store_model_in_db is not True: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=500,
            detail={
                "error": "Set `'STORE_MODEL_IN_DB='True'` in your env to enable this feature."
            },
        )

    # Only include fields the caller actually sent (not Pydantic defaults).
    settings_dict = settings.model_dump(exclude_unset=True)

    # Enforce allowlist and drop anything unexpected
    incoming = {
        k: v for k, v in settings_dict.items() if k in ALLOWED_UI_SETTINGS_FIELDS
    }

    # Merge with existing persisted settings so a partial PATCH doesn't
    # overwrite fields the caller didn't send.
    existing: dict = {}
    db_existing = await prisma_client.db.litellm_uisettings.find_unique(
        where={"id": "ui_settings"}
    )
    if db_existing and db_existing.ui_settings:
        raw = db_existing.ui_settings
        existing = json.loads(raw) if isinstance(raw, str) else dict(raw)

    ui_settings = {**existing, **incoming}

    await prisma_client.db.litellm_uisettings.upsert(
        where={"id": "ui_settings"},
        data={
            "create": {
                "id": "ui_settings",
                "ui_settings": json.dumps(ui_settings),
            },
            "update": {
                "ui_settings": json.dumps(ui_settings),
            },
        },
    )

    # Sync runtime flags to general_settings so the proxy picks them up
    # at runtime (general_settings is checked in pre-call utils).
    _flags_to_sync = {k: ui_settings[k] for k in _RUNTIME_GENERAL_SETTINGS_FLAGS if k in ui_settings}
    if _flags_to_sync:
        from litellm.proxy.proxy_server import general_settings

        general_settings.update(_flags_to_sync)

    # Invalidate + set DualCache so subsequent reads see the new values immediately
    from litellm.proxy.proxy_server import user_api_key_cache

    sanitized = {
        k: v for k, v in ui_settings.items() if k in ALLOWED_UI_SETTINGS_FIELDS
    }
    await user_api_key_cache.async_set_cache(
        key=U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_KEY, value=sanitized, ttl=UI_SETTINGS_CACHE_TTL
    )

    return {
        "message": "UI settings updated successfully",
        "status": "success",
        "settings": ui_settings,
    }


@router.post(
    "/upload/logo",
    tags=["UI Theme Settings"],
    dependencies=[Depends(user_api_key_auth)],
)
async def upload_logo(file: UploadFile = File(...)):
    """
    Upload a custom logo for the admin UI.
    Accepts image files (PNG, JPG, JPEG, SVG) and stores them for use in the UI.
    """
    import os
    from pathlib import Path

    # Validate file type
    allowed_extensions = {".png", ".jpg", ".jpeg", ".svg"}
    file_extension = Path(file.filename or "").suffix.lower()

    if file_extension not in allowed_extensions:
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=400,
            detail=f"Invalid file type. Allowed types: {', '.join(allowed_extensions)}",
        )

    # Validate file size (max 5MB)
    file_content = await file.read()
    if len(file_content) > 5 * 1024 * 1024:  # 5MB
        raise HTTPException(
            status_code=400, detail="File size too large. Maximum size is 5MB."
        )

    # Create uploads directory if it doesn't exist
    current_dir = os.path.dirname(os.path.abspath(__file__))
    upload_dir = os.path.join(current_dir, "..", "uploads")
    os.makedirs(upload_dir, exist_ok=True)

    # Generate unique filename
    from litellm._uuid import uuid

    unique_filename = f"logo_{uuid.uuid4().hex}{file_extension}"
    file_path = os.path.join(upload_dir, unique_filename)

    # Save the file
    with open(file_path, "wb") as buffer:
        buffer.write(file_content)

    return {
        "message": "Logo uploaded successfully",
        "status": "success",
        "file_path": file_path,
        "filename": unique_filename,
        "file_size": len(file_content),
    }
